About the Parnell market
What is the median home price in Parnell, IA?
The median sale price in Parnell, IA is $460,833 (data through April 2026), based on deeds recorded with the county.
How many homes sell in Parnell, IA each year?
12 homes sold in Parnell, IA over the last 12 months (data through April 2026). TopHap counts recorded arm's-length deeds, not listings, so the figure is not affected by which brokerage handled the sale.
Is Parnell, IA a buyer's or seller's market?
Parnell, IA is currently a buyer's market, scoring 24 out of 100 on TopHap's market temperature index (data through April 2026). The score weighs sales velocity and price direction; above 60 favours sellers, below 40 favours buyers.
How many homes are there in Parnell, IA?
Parnell, IA contains 356 residential properties, with a median of 1,620 square feet, 3 bedrooms, built around 1975. The median TopHap Estimate is $314K.
How does Parnell, IA compare to the rest of Iowa County?
By median home value, Parnell, IA is the 1st most expensive of 6 cities in Iowa County. Its typical home is worth more than 72% of all homes in Iowa County. Williamsburg just below. The ranking is rebuilt nightly from the county assessor record of every home in each area.
Do people own or rent in Parnell, IA?
78% of homes in Parnell, IA are owner-occupied. 9% are held by a company rather than an individual.
How much equity do owners in Parnell, IA hold?
48% of mortgaged homes in Parnell, IA are equity-rich, meaning the loan balance is under half the home's value. 7.6% owe more than the home is worth.
